Yes, I have a Transformer bar. It’s good, does exactly what it is supposed to. The advantage over a regular SSB is obviously that you can put it in different angles to mimic different squat variations. For example, some people have arm or shoulder issues and use the SSB to work around that but in my experience that can be a problem because the bottom position is totally different from a low bar squat. The transformer bar can be set in a position that gives you nearly identical leverages to a low bar squat while saving you from externally rotating your shoulders, so it’s a win-win situation there. If all you want is a basic safety squat bar then there are cheaper options.
